Formula to convert QuickBooks sales receipts into monthly recurring revenue metrics

using Coefficient google-sheets Add-in (500k+ users)

Convert QuickBooks sales receipts into accurate MRR metrics using automated formulas that identify recurring vs one-time payments and normalize billing cycles.

“Supermetrics is a Bitter Experience! We can pull data from nearly any tool, schedule updates, manipulate data in Sheets, and push data back into our systems.”

5 star rating coeff g2 badge

Sales receipts in QuickBooks show individual transactions but don’t separate recurring subscription revenue from one-time payments, making MRR calculations nearly impossible without sophisticated data transformation.

Here’s how to automatically convert your sales receipt data into accurate monthly recurring revenue metrics using smart formulas and pattern recognition.

Transform sales receipts into MRR using automated pattern matching

Coefficient imports your QuickBooks sales receipt data and applies intelligent formulas that identify recurring payments, normalize different billing cycles, and exclude one-time charges. This gives you clean MRR calculations that update automatically as new receipts are recorded.

How to make it work

Step 1. Import sales receipt data with subscription context.

Use Coefficient’s “From Objects & Fields” method to pull Sales Receipt data including Customer ID, Transaction Date, Line Item descriptions, Amounts, and any custom fields for subscription duration. This gives you the raw data needed for MRR conversion.

Step 2. Create formulas to identify and normalize recurring revenue.

Apply this formula structure:

Step 3. Handle proration and mid-month subscriptions.

For customers who start mid-month, calculate prorated MRR using:. This ensures accurate MRR attribution regardless of start date.

Step 4. Set up automated filtering and segmentation.

Use Coefficient’s filtering to exclude refunds, credits, and one-time fees automatically. Combine sales receipt data with customer data for enhanced segmentation by product line or customer type using QuickBooks Class fields.

Get accurate MRR from your sales data

This approach transforms transactional sales receipt data into subscription-based MRR metrics automatically, with refreshes that keep your calculations current as new receipts are recorded. Start building your automated MRR tracking system today.

700,000+ happy users
Get Started Now
Connect any system to Google Sheets in just seconds.
Get Started

Trusted By Over 50,000 Companies